  • Publication number: 20250361759
    Abstract: A sliding door assembly. The sliding door assembly includes a door frame having an upper track and a lower track. A swing door is mounted to the door frame and multiple sliding doors are also mounted to the frame. The sliding doors slide when they are in a sliding configuration and also swing open and closed when they are in a swing configuration. Each sliding door includes an electronic door control switch, an upper track shoot bolt linear actuator for extending and retracting a shoot bolt, a upper track hinge pin linear actuator for extending and retracting a hinge pin, a lower track lift wheel linear actuator for extending and retracting a lift wheel assembly, a rigidly attached hinge wheel assembly having rotatably connected hinge wheels, and a power supply for providing power to the electronic door control switch, the shoot bolt linear actuator, the hinge pin linear actuator and the lift wheel linear actuator.

  • Patent number: 8806807
    Abstract: A sliding panel structure. The sliding panel structure includes a frame having an upper support track and a lower guide rail. At least one sliding panel is connected between the upper support track and the lower guide rail. The sliding panel includes a sliding panel pivot axis and an extension for riding in the lower guide rail. The extension prevents undesired pivoting of the sliding panel about the sliding panel pivot axis. A mutual attraction device is connected between the sliding panel and the frame with a first mutual attraction part connected to the frame and the second mutual attraction part connected to the sliding panel. A fulcrum is utilized for tilting the sliding panel whenever the first mutual attraction part engages the second mutual attraction part. The tilting of the sliding panel causes the extension to disengage the lower guide rail which allows the sliding panel to pivot about the sliding panel pivot axis.

  • Publication number: 20100327611
    Abstract: An anti-barricade thumb-turn enables operation of the door lock device it is fitted to, even if force is applied to the thumb-turn, and comprises a circular spring component, circular thumb-turn drive plate and circular spindle-drive plate inserted into the circular inner bore of the thumb-turn and secured in position by means of a retaining ring.
